An open-source coding assistant CLI tool built with Go. Magikarp provides an interactive terminal interface for AI-powered coding assistance with support for multiple LLM providers (Claude, GPT, Gemini, Mistral).

Before installing Magikarp, ensure you have the following installed:
- Go 1.24.2 or later - Download Go
- Git - Install Git
- Make (optional, but recommended) - Usually pre-installed on macOS/Linux, install on Windows
-
Clone the repository:
git clone https://github.com/pprunty/magikarp.git cd magikarp -
Install dependencies and build:
make install
-
Run Magikarp:
make run
- Build only:
make build(createsbin/magikarp) - Clean build artifacts:
make clean - Format code:
make fmt - View all commands:
make help
Set up your API keys by creating a .env file:
-
Copy the template:
cp .env.example .env
-
Edit
.envwith your API keys:# Anthropic API Key (for Claude models) ANTHROPIC_API_KEY=your_anthropic_api_key_here # OpenAI API Key (for GPT models) OPENAI_API_KEY=your_openai_api_key_here # Google Gemini API Key (for Gemini models) GEMINI_API_KEY=your_gemini_api_key_here # Mistral AI API Key MISTRAL_API_KEY=your_mistral_api_key_here
Alternatively, you can set up your API keys as environment variables:
export ANTHROPIC_API_KEY="your-anthropic-key"
export OPENAI_API_KEY="your-openai-key"
export GEMINI_API_KEY="your-gemini-key"
export MISTRAL_API_KEY="your-mistral-key"Where to get your API keys
- Anthropic (Claude): https://console.anthropic.com/account/keys
- OpenAI (GPT): https://platform.openai.com/account/api-keys
- Google Gemini (AI Studio): https://makersuite.google.com/app/apikey (create an API key in Google AI Studio)
- Mistral AI: https://console.mistral.ai/api-keys
